In the spring, we examined the works of Pacita Abad— an iconic Filipino painter— and practice our collaboration skills in a painted “recreation” of her piece, Ecstasy (1990). Students (from Kindergarten through 8th grade) were given a section of the piece. In pairs, they were tasked with replicating their assigned portion of the painting. At the end, all of the pieces would be assembled to reveal a “recreation” of Abad’s original piece.
This project encouraged them to practice their technical skills— such as proportion and color matching— as well as their interpersonal skills—such as communication, collaboration, and creative problem-solving. More abstractly, this activity exposed the students who the works of Pacita Abad, an artist with a Philippine-born and American immigrant background; an identity that resonated with many of the students.
